SUMMARY:

The Rio Grande do Norte portion of the Seridó River Basin, located in the Brazilian semiarid region, is the focus of this research. With an area of 6,465.08 km², it partially or fully covers 26 municipalities in Rio Grande do Norte, being the largest sub-basin of the Piranhas-Açu River and the largest Hydrological Planning Unit (UPH) in the same basin, according to the National Water Agency (ANA). Since its formation, the region has faced constant processes of exploitation of natural resources and prolonged periods of drought, resulting in harmful and often irreversible environmental impacts, with a large part of its urban centers and emerging socioeconomic activities on the banks of the Seridó River. The main objective of this study is to perform a geoecological compartmentalization of the northern Rio Grande do Norte portion of the basin, proposing a zoning based on the potentialities, limitations and environmental status of the area. The research is based on the theoretical-methodological approach of Landscape Geoecology, structured in phases: organization and inventory, analysis, diagnosis and proposition. The applied geoecological perspective aims to understand landscape nuances as legacies of anthropo-natural interaction over time. To this end, an analysis of land use and occupation was carried out between 1993 and 2023 and this revealed 10 classes, systematized according to MapBiomas (2022) and SCUT (IBGE, 2013), including: Forest Formation, Savannah Formation, Grassland Formation, Pasture, Mosaic of Uses, Urban Area, Other Non-Vegeted Areas, Water Bodies, Other Temporary Crops and Other Perennial Crops. Additionally, the individualization of landscape units was carried out, emphasizing the physical-geographic regionalization, based on geomorphological features and cultural attributes. From this, the basin was divided into 6 Geoecological Units: Cristas do Seridó, Escarpas Serranas da Boa Vista, Morros da Borborema Potiguar, Planaltos Dourados, Plainície Fluvial do Seridó and Superfícies Aplanadas do Sertão. Each unit was investigated regarding its potentialities and limitations, providing a geoecological view of the natural framework of the region, that is, in an integrated manner. Based on this diagnosis, the next stages of the research will be developed, which will include the measurement of the environmental impacts of each unit, as well as the delimitation of its environmental status, culminating in the elaboration of a zoning that proposes measures of restriction, protection and sustainable conservation of the hydrographic basin.
